This is one of the best public arts projects I have ever seen. Love Letter is a social project in Philadelphia conceived by artist Stephen Powers. In conjunction with the City of Philadelphia Mural Arts Program, they have created a city-wide series of murals that are painted on the walls of buildings facing the Market elevated train. 40 different national and international artists have participated. As well as this, local people were employed to help paint the murals, engaging the community as well as creating these beautiful images.
